Veterans' Disability Benefits

Mesothelioma lawyers are often accredited by the VA and can aid veterans in pursuing compensation claims for service-related disabilities. The VA offers a range of benefits to veterans diagnosed with mesothelioma, or other asbestos-related illnesses. These programs can assist in paying for treatment.

Asbestos was widely used in all branches of the military between the 1930s and the 1980s before its dangers were fully appreciated. It was utilized in bases, ships and equipment to provide fireproofing, heat resistance and durability. This exposure put many veterans at risk of developing mesothelioma or a different asbestos-related disease later on in life.

Veterans account for about a third all mesothelioma diagnoses in the United States. The VA provides a range of compensation programs that aid women and men in getting life-saving treatment.

Disability compensation is a tax-free monthly benefit which can be used to help pay for the cost of living for mesothelioma patients and their families. The VA also offers health care insurance to cover regular checkups, appointments with specialists and other treatments. VA hospitals house many of the nation's top mesothelioma specialists. The VA can refer mesothelioma sufferers to civilian doctors who will be paid for by the VA.

In addition to these compensation programs, veterans could be eligible for funeral and burial costs through the VA's Dependency and Indemnity Compensation (DIC) program. This compensation can also help with expenses related to the loss of a spouse of a veteran.

When a mesothelioma patient needs to travel to receive treatment and treatment, the VA can assist with accommodation and airfare. The VA has a Veterans Choice program that allows veterans to receive medical treatment outside of the VA system, if that is more convenient.

A mesothelioma patient has to be able to prove that they have been exposed to asbestos and mesothelioma diagnosis in order to be eligible for VA disability compensation. It is important to keep in mind that a VA claim should not be filed instead of a personal injury lawsuit filed against asbestos companies responsible for the exposure. It is best to pursue both claims simultaneously. Both types of claims can be handled by a skilled mesothelioma lawyer.

Treatment Grants

The costs of mesothelioma therapies can be high. It is not uncommon to see patients receive treatment worth hundreds of thousands of dollar. Patients without health insurance may struggle to pay for medical expenses. There are ways to offset mesothelioma-related costs. Many charities have created programs that provide financial aid for mesothelioma patients. These grants can be used to pay for expenses like medications as well as transportation to and from treatment, and lodging in hospital.

Asbestos victims can also get financial assistance from their attorney. A mesothelioma attorney can help victims receive compensation from the asbestos trust fund as well as other compensation sources legally enforceable. Attorneys will look at the medical history of the patient as well as the alleged exposure information and other factors to determine the compensation amount.

Researchers are working hard to secure funding for mesothelioma research. However, the disease is not widely known and the government doesn't give the same amount of money to mesothelioma research compared to other cancers. However, mesothelioma patients and advocates fight to secure more federal funding. In 2009, for example four grants were given to top doctors, such as Dr. Harvey Pass, a surgeon for the thoracic, and Dr. Courtney Broaddus, a specialist in thoracic cancer. The mesothelioma research funding increased after activists convinced the Department of Defense of the necessity to join in the fight.

Participating in a clinical trial can provide low-cost or free treatments for mesothelioma sufferers in a variety of cases. These trials are studies of experimental treatments that are not yet accessible to the general public. Patients can also get travel grants from mesothelioma litigation organizations to help cover their transportation costs when traveling to a mesothelioma specialist.

In addition, some states have health programs that assist patients with medical expenses. The Bureau of Primary Health Care of the Health Resources and Services Administration's (HRSA) gives money to medical centers that provide health care to patients with low incomes. Trust Funds

Patients suffering from mesothelioma can apply for compensation from various funds. Patients may be eligible to receive compensation through an asbestos trust fund or settlement. While trust funds have specific conditions, lawsuits and settlements are more flexible in terms of the amount of damages that are awarded. Asbestos lawyers can help you determine the best way to receive compensation.

Asbestos trust funds are money trust funds that are created by companies to compensate asbestos victims. Asbestos victims need to provide proof of their mesothelioma exposure in order to be eligible for an amount from a trust fund. This includes medical documents and work histories, among other documentation. Lawyers can help clients gather this information and prepare the necessary paperwork to file it through a trust.

Asbestos lawsuits and trust fund claims can be separate however they may be combined to boost the financial compensation of victims. The victims often receive multiple payouts when they bring lawsuits against more than one defendant. Mesothelioma lawsuits can also award victims a higher amount of economic damages. These are compensations that allow victims to take into account the actual costs of a mesothelioma diagnosis. Trust fund awards are only for non-economic damages, such as discomfort and pain.
